**Handover — KeyCycler rotation utility**

Before I head out: KeyCycler finished the quarterly rotation for the Brindle cluster, but the Oakmere tenant is still mid-cycle — do not force-complete it, let the scheduler finish. Alerts route to the on-call channel. If a rotation stalls past two hours, restart the worker, never the coordinator. Current service configuration follows.

settings of fahag-haduf:
[ulaox]
port = 8443
region = south-2
host = ulaox.lumiccorp.internal
timeout_ms = 500
retries = 8

Minutes — Management Meeting, Annual Billing Transition

Attendees: R. Calvane (chair), I. Mossbury, T. Felden.

The committee approved moving Brightlume subscriptions to annual billing from the next renewal cycle. Finance will model cash-flow impact and discount thresholds by month-end; existing monthly customers will be grandfathered for one year. The rationale is outlined in the confidential note below.

confidential, bawip-fahap: Gross margin on Ulaael came in at 5 percent against a plan of 10 percent. Only 5 of the 100 pilot accounts renewed Ulaael, so a churn review is set for July 1.

The Dunmore Sweeper is the scheduled job that enforces data-retention policy across all Harkley environments. It runs nightly, deleting records older than each dataset's configured retention window, and writes an audit manifest before any deletion begins. Release managers should verify the sweeper completed cleanly before approving any deploy that alters storage schemas, since mid-sweep migrations can orphan records. Dry-run mode is available in staging. For policy exceptions or a sweep hold, email the retention steward.

alerts address for tahaf-hawep: frawyn@tolvaqlabs.corp